What You'll Do:
- Review loan packages, underwriting guidelines, or data files to identify the documentation necessary for the review
- Capture required information from such documentation, including bookmarking relevant pages where such information can be located, in a designated place
- Audit loans to determine salability or conduct final review of loan documentation for accuracy and completeness
- Identify and document any discrepancies during audit, tracking document issues in the process
- Enter data and fees from LEs, CDs, and COCs into the system of record and run analysis to test for issues
- Ensure any exceptions are captured and recorded for incorrect or missing documentation, data errors, and any errors on the LEs and CDs
- Research and respond to rebuttals and responses to findings
- Maintain communication with internal contacts as necessary to ensure expectations and timelines are met, escalating issues as needed
- Run system logic against information captured and handle any exceptions that may come from applying that logic against the data captured
- Apply exceptions and handle validations where necessary to ensure a complete and accurate review
- Accurately track time spent on reviews
